PowerLineTM Networking

With the growing popularity of high-speed Internet access, the demand to send digital voice, video, and Internet data within the home increases continually. The cost of installing wires to support this is expensive, disruptive, and time-consuming. One cost-effective solution is the Linksys family of Instant PowerLine products.

Capable of delivering up to 14 megabits per second (Mbps) of voice, video, and Internet data over residential powerlines, the Linksys Instant PowerLine products reduce the interference generated by appliances, electronic equipment, power tools, etc. and turns your ordinary house wiring into a high-speed data network. Your power outlets are no longer to be viewed only as power receptacles, but also as Internet connection points.

PowerLine communications has been attempted for years, but had never worked very well. Others have claimed success, only to find their products being returned to them faster than they were shipped out. What happened? Product manufacturers quickly realized that consumers found those first products difficult to install and were not willing to invest much time in troubleshooting problems, such as why the network worked for some occasions but not others.

So what has changed? Or� why will consumers be satisfied with the Linksys family of Instant PowerLine products?

The short answer� Linksys Instant PowerLine products are based on groundbreaking developments and modifications to existing, proven technology that, when combined with the advancements of today's chip manufacturing processes, yield a robust powerline technology.

A Difficult Medium

To fully understand the advantages of the Instant PowerLine product family, one has to gain an understanding of the difficult medium that home power is. Communication on the AC powerline is difficult because of unpredictable noise and interference from sources such as halogen lights, vacuum cleaners, blenders, hair dryers, etc. Also, the powerline is not controlled or constant over time. As compared to Ethernet cabling, which is clean and has consistent characteristics, the powerline can have numerous appliances and audio equipment plugged in at any time� turned on and off any time� and run for any length of time. The constant plugging and unplugging, turning on and off, of these appliances throughout the day and evening causes the powerline characteristics to constantly change. Trying to send data over this inconsistent medium is what has stumped powerline technology companies for years.

So how can the Instant PowerLine product family technology guarantee successful communication through a frequently changing medium? To begin describing the magic, we need to understand the base technology behind it. The Linksys Instant PowerLine product family is based on technology called OFDM, which stands for Orthogonal Frequency Division Multiplexing. OFDM is a scheme in which numerous signals of different frequencies are combined to form a single signal for transmission on the medium. OFDM is then used to find and automatically adapt to the specific frequency combination that enables successful communication.

The technology used by the Instant PowerLine product family is constantly monitoring the powerline medium for sudden changes. If there is a change, the Instant PowerLine products sense the change and dynamically turn on and off frequencies to find a set of frequencies at which successful communication can occur. The benefits of dynamically turning off and on specific data-carrying signals are apparent when adapting to an ever-changing communication path. But the flexibility benefits go way beyond ensuring successful communication over the powerline medium. By having this ability to turn on and off data signals, the Instant PowerLine technology can also adapt when other licensed communication services are being used or when Instant PowerLine products are being used in countries with different regulations. By simply turning off data-carrying signals that are competing with other signals of the same frequency, the Instant PowerLine product family can successfully co-exist with other services and adapt to different powerline scenarios.

With all shared media, the problem of security is always a concern. Wireless technologies, since every transmission over the air is for all to hear, need to ensure that only those for whom the transmission is intended can "decode" the signal. Powerline media, although wired, have similar issues. In a typical U.S. neighborhood, multiple homes share the same electrical power transformer-and the same physical wire as well. In some cases, depending on how close the homes are physically located, data communication within one home can travel across to your neighbor as well. The Instant PowerLine technology has been carefully calibrated to minimize the amount of data sharing that occurs between homes, while ensuring that 100% coverage within the home is achieved. However, to completely ensure that data protection is guaranteed, the Instant PowerLine technology includes sophisticated encryption techniques built into the hardware so all data packets are automatically encrypted prior to transmission over the powerline medium. What results is clean transmission from one room of your house to the next room while the data packets appear as noise to your neighbor. Each Instant PowerLine product within your home can decode, or decrypt, transmissions from other Instant PowerLine products in your home by using a key that is specific to your home only. Likewise, your neighbor's Instant PowerLine products, using his or her specific key, can decode only that home's transmissions. Building encryption directly into the Instant PowerLine product family makes it impossible for people in either home to understand what is being transmitted in the other home.

Linksys Instant PowerLineTM Products FAQ

Q. What are the Instant PowerLine Products?
A. Instant PowerLine is the Linksys brand name for high-speed powerline communications technology products that provide data rates of up to 14 megabits per second (Mbps) over existing powerlines in the home or office.

Q. What problem does Instant PowerLine technology solve?
A. Instant PowerLine technology solves earlier problems that had impeded widespread usage of home powerline networking. Instant PowerLine technology doesn't require any new wires and is both robust and affordable.

Q. What is the benefit of networking devices found in the home?
A. By networking devices, Internet access and high bandwidth services can be shared.

Q. Have the Instant PowerLine products been proven to work?
A. Yes. Instant PowerLine products have been tested by the HomePlug Powerline Alliance. Test results have shown a close to 100% outlet connectivity success rate. All Instant PowerLine products meet the specifications defined by HomePlug.

Q. Do the Instant PowerLine products cause interference with other home networking or powerline products?
A. No. The Instant PowerLine products can co-exist with phoneline and wireless networking technologies. Instant PowerLine operates in a different frequency band than powerline control and can co-exist with technologies such as X-10, CEBus, and LONworks.

Q. How do the Instant PowerLine products handle signal interference between two adjacent homes? How is eavesdropping prevented?
A. The Instant PowerLine products use 56-bit DES security encryption to ensure network separation between homes.

Q. Are there issues with power strips and Uninterruptible Power Supply (UPS) systems?
A. No. Extensive testing has shown no problems associated with the use of power strips and UPS systems.

Q. Will there be problems if I turn on or plug in devices like a power drill or hair dryer?
A. No. If the powerline characteristics change during a session, the Instant PowerLine products will sense the change and automatically adapt to provide the most reliable data path connection.

Q. How do the Instant PowerLine products handle node addressing on the network?
A. The Instant PowerLine products adhere to standard Ethernet addressing protocols using destination and source MAC addressing.
